概括
使用双边阴极和环双极配置的左束分支节奏 (LBBP) 显著降低了节奏值. 这种优化的配置还可以实现较快的心室激活与传统的双极节奏相比.

背景情况:
- 左捆枝节奏 (LBBP) 提供平衡的心室激活,但通常需要高节奏输出.
- 传统的单极节奏可能不如双极LBBP有效.
- 优化电极配置对于高效的LBBP至关重要.
研究的目的:
- 为了比较LBBP在不同双边电极节奏向量配置中的电生理学特征.
- 为了识别减少节奏输出要求的配置.
- 通过各种LBBP设置来评估心室激活时间.
主要方法:
- 招募了57名符合左束枝 (LBB) 捕获标准的患者.
- 测试了三种双边电极调节向量配置.
- 在七种捕获模式中分析了心电图 (ECG) 和电图 (EGM) 参数.
主要成果:
- 与Tip Bipolar (1.2±0.5V与2.7±1.0V相比) 相比,双边阴极和环双极配置在完全融合模式下显著降低了步调值.
- 这种配置还导致更短的P-QRS (116.9±12.8ms) 和V1右心室加速时间 (RWPT) (94.5±12.3ms).
- 最短的V6 RWPT (64.9±9.7ms) 始终被观察到.
结论:
- 双边阴极和环双极配置有效地降低了LBBP的完全聚变模式捕获值.
- 这种配置提供了改进的电生理学特征,包括更快的心室激活.
- 优化的电极配置是提高LBBP效率和降低能源需求的关键.

An electrocardiogram (ECG) is a diagnostic tool for identifying cardiac conditions such as arrhythmias, conduction abnormalities, and myocardial ischemia.
Definition
An electrocardiogram (ECG) visualizes the heart's electrical activity by tracing the electrical movement associated with each heartbeat on a graph or monitor. As the heart beats, an electrical wave passes through it, correlating with the cardiac cycle events.

The normal cardiac rhythm is a synchronized electrical activity that facilitates the regular and coordinated contraction of the heart muscle. This process is essential for efficient blood circulation throughout the body.
